Abstract
This article concerns the blow-up and asymptotic stability of weak solutions to the wave equation $$ u_{tt}-Delta u +|u|^kj'(u_t)=|u|^{p-1}u quad hbox{in }Omega imes (0,T), $$ where $p>1$ and $j'$ denotes the derivative of a $C^1$ convex and real value function $j$. We prove that every weak solution is asymptotically stability, for every $m$ such that $0k+m$ and the initial data is positive, but appropriately bounded.
